The Artistic Journey of Keith Haring: From Subways to Global Acclaim

Keith Haring, born in 1958 in Reading, Pennsylvania, rose to prominence in the 1980s New York City art scene, where his chalk drawings in subway stations became a revolutionary form of public art. Influenced by pop art, graffiti, and the social movements of his time, Haring developed a visual language characterized by bold lines, radiant figures, and symbolic motifs like barking dogs, dancing people, and radiant babies. His work transcended gallery walls, addressing issues such as AIDS awareness, apartheid, and drug addiction, making art accessible and socially relevant. This blend of aesthetic innovation and activism cemented his status as a pivotal figure in modern art, with his pieces now housed in major museums worldwide, from the Museum of Modern Art in New York to the Centre Pompidou in Paris.

Decoding Haring's Iconic Style: Symbols and Techniques

Haring's artistic style is instantly recognizable for its energetic, cartoon-like forms and vibrant color palettes, often executed in acrylic, ink, or vinyl. He employed a technique of continuous, flowing lines that conveyed movement and emotion, drawing inspiration from sources as diverse as Egyptian hieroglyphics, Japanese calligraphy, and the graffiti of his peers. Key symbols in his oeuvre include the 'Radiant Baby,' representing innocence and hope, and the 'Barking Dog,' symbolizing authority and danger. These elements not only defined his visual identity but also communicated complex social messages, making his art a powerful tool for commentary. Keith Haring's Cultural Impact and Enduring Relevance

Beyond his artistic output, Keith Haring's legacy is deeply intertwined with cultural shifts of the late 20th century. He collaborated with icons like Andy Warhol and Madonna, bridging high art and popular culture, and founded the Keith Haring Foundation in 1989 to support children's programs and AIDS research. His work continues to inspire contemporary artists and designers, reflecting themes of love, unity, and resistance that resonate in today's social climate. Q: What are the key symbols in Keith Haring's art?
A: Key symbols include the Radiant Baby (innocence), Barking Dog (authority), and dancing figures (unity), often depicted with bold lines and bright colors to convey movement and emotion.
